Ingredients
• 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 6 oz each)
• 1 cup whole-milk Greek yogurt (for extra creaminess; sub low-fat plain yogurt to cut calories)
• Zest and juice of 1 medium lemon (organic if you have it)
• 2 garlic cloves, minced (about 1 tbsp; fresh is best)
• 1 tbsp extra-virgin olive oil (light-flavored)
• 1 tbsp fresh oregano leaves, chopped (or 1 tsp dried oregano)
• 1 tsp smoked paprika (for a gentle warmth; regular paprika works too)
• ¼ tsp fine sea salt (adjust to taste)
• ¼ tsp freshly ground black pepper
• Optional garnish: chopped fresh parsley, lemon wedges

Tip: Choose chicken breasts of even thickness or pound them gently between plastic wrap for uniform cooking. I swear by Fage Greek yogurt for tang.

Directions

  1. Prep the chicken. Rinse and pat each breast completely dry with paper towels—this helps the marinade stick. If some pieces are thicker, slice them in half horizontally or pound lightly to ½ inch for even cooking.
  2. Whisk the marinade. In a medium bowl, combine Greek yogurt, lemon zest and juice, minced garlic, olive oil, oregano, paprika, salt, and pepper. Stir until you have a smooth, pale-orange mixture.
  3. Marinate. Add chicken breasts and toss them around so each piece is coated in yogurt goodness. Cover with plastic wrap and chill for at least 30 minutes (or up to 4 hours)—this both tenderizes and seasons the meat deeply.
  4. Heat & cook. Preheat your grill to medium-high (around 400°F) or set the oven rack to the top third and heat to 425°F. If baking, line a rimmed sheet with foil and spray lightly with nonstick oil.
  5. Grill or bake. Place chicken on the grill grates or baking sheet. Grill 6–7 minutes per side, flipping once, until internal temp hits 165°F. If baking, cook 12–15 minutes, then broil 1–2 minutes to get golden edges.
  6. Rest & serve. Transfer to a cutting board and let rest 5 minutes—this locks in juices. Slice against the grain, garnish with parsley and lemon wedges, and watch everyone swoon.

Servings & Timing
Makes 4 servings
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Marinating Time: 30 minutes (if you’re in a pinch, 15 minutes still works)
Cook Time: 15 minutes
Total Time: About 55 minutes from start to finish

Variations
• Spicy Chipotle: Stir 1 tsp adobo sauce and a pinch of cayenne into the yogurt for fiery flavor.
• Herb Lover’s: Swap oregano for a combo of fresh basil, thyme, and rosemary.
• Citrus Twist: Add orange zest and swap half the lemon juice for fresh orange juice.
• Dairy-Free: Use unsweetened coconut yogurt for a light, tangy dairy-free version.
• Mediterranean Style: Top with crumbled feta and chopped kalamata olives before serving.
• Low-Sodium: Skip added salt and boost herbs by doubling oregano and adding a dash of garlic powder.

Storage & Reheating
Transfer leftovers to an airtight container and refrigerate up to 3 days—great for lunches! Freeze sliced chicken in freezer bags for up to 2 months; thaw in the fridge overnight. Reheat gently: warm in a 300°F oven for 8–10 minutes or microwave on medium power in short bursts to keep it juicy. For make-ahead, blend and store the yogurt marinade up to 2 days ahead.

Notes
• I learned that letting the marinated chicken sit at room temp for 15 minutes before cooking yields more even heat distribution—so no more burnt edges and raw middles.
• Pressing chicken under a weighted plate during marinating helps the yogurt cling to every nook.
• If your yogurt thickens the longer it sits, thin it with a splash of water or extra lemon juice.
• For that restaurant-style char, brush a little of the reserved marinade on the chicken in the final minute on the grill.

FAQs
Q: Can I use chicken thighs instead of breasts?
A: Absolutely—just increase grill time to about 8–9 minutes per side since thighs are thicker, and check for an internal temp of 165°F.

Q: What if I’m short on time and can’t marinate?
A: Even a 10-minute soak in the yogurt mix adds flavor and tenderness—just don’t skip it entirely.

Q: Is Greek yogurt necessary?
A: Greek yogurt’s protein-rich creaminess helps tenderize while keeping sauce light; you can swap sour cream or labneh for a slightly different tang.

Q: How can I tell when the chicken is done without a thermometer?
A: Slice the thickest part—juices should run clear and meat should be opaque, not pink.

Q: Will this recipe work on a charcoal grill?
A: Yes, just manage flare-ups and aim for indirect heat if flames get too high to avoid charring the yogurt coating.

Q: Are these calories low enough for a dieting plan?
A: Each serving is about 320 calories with roughly 32 g protein and 5 g fat—according to USDA data, that’s a protein-packed, low-calorie choice.

Q: What sides go best with this Healthy Chicken Recipe?
A: Think light—cucumber-mint salad, quinoa pilaf, or steamed asparagus all complement without adding heaviness.

Q: Can I double the batch for a crowd?
A: For sure—just use a bigger dish and extend marinating by another 30 minutes if you pile on more chicken.
